Understanding Enablement in Patent Law

Enablement in patent law refers to the requirement that a patent application must sufficiently disclose the invention to enable a person skilled in the relevant field to make and use the invention without undue experimentation. This ensures that the patent system promotes genuine innovation by requiring full and clear disclosure.

Legal standards for enablement aim to balance protecting inventors’ rights while encouraging disclosure. When an application meets the enablement criteria, it demonstrates that the invention’s scope is adequately described, supporting the patent’s validity. What is Patent Term Extension?

Patent term extension is a legal mechanism that temporarily prolongs the duration of patent protection beyond its standard term. Typically, patents last for 20 years from the date of filing, but extensions can be granted under specific circumstances.

This extension generally aims to compensate for delays caused during the patent examination process or for regulatory approval periods, especially in the pharmaceutical and biotech sectors. Such delays can significantly reduce the effective market exclusivity a patent holder enjoys.

The primary purpose of a patent term extension is to ensure innovators receive a fair period of protection that accounts for these regulatory or administrative hindrances. It helps balance public access with the need to incentivize research and development.

However, the availability and conditions for patent term extension vary across jurisdictions and are often subject to strict legal criteria. These laws seek to maintain a fair innovation environment while preventing unwarranted prolongation of patent rights.
